The Present State of International Water Deficiency
As water shortage progressively comes to be a pressing international issue, lots of regions are experiencing considerable stress on their water resources. According to current researches, over 2 billion individuals stay in nations encountering high water stress and anxiety, with estimates suggesting that this figure could rise considerably in the coming decades. Environment adjustment, populace development, and insufficient infrastructure are exacerbating the scenario, causing over-extraction of freshwater resources and reducing groundwater levels. Agriculture, which makes up about 70% of international water usage, experiences inefficient practices, even more straining schedule. Urban locations, especially in creating countries, grapple with aging systems that can not meet increasing needs. This multifaceted dilemma not just intimidates human wellness but likewise weakens food safety and security and financial stability. The necessity to attend to water scarcity has actually never ever been higher, engaging federal governments and organizations to seek lasting remedies to take care of and protect this necessary resource.

Desalination Innovations
While typical desalination methods have actually run the gauntlet for their high energy usage and environmental effect, startups are introducing cutting-edge remedies that guarantee to change this vital process. These companies are creating advanced technologies such as solar-powered desalination systems, which harness renewable power to minimize carbon impacts. Furthermore, some start-ups are exploring ahead osmosis and membrane layer purification methods, which significantly lower energy requirements compared to conventional strategies. Advancements in products scientific research are leading to the development of extra effective membranes that boost water removal prices while lowering waste. By incorporating artificial knowledge and artificial intelligence, these start-ups additionally maximize functional performance, making desalination more affordable and lasting. Collectively, these advancements show a shift in the direction of a much more viable future in water management.

Innovative Filtration Solutions
Cutting-edge filtration services have become an important focus for water Technology start-ups, resolving the growing need for tidy and safe alcohol consumption water. Business like No Mass Water have actually pioneered solar-powered hydropanels that draw out moisture from the air, providing lasting alcohol consumption water in deserts. The startup Aquasana has established innovative filtering systems that get rid of pollutants like lead and chlorine, guaranteeing greater water top quality for houses. An additional remarkable instance is the start-up LifeStraw, which produces portable water filters, making risk-free drinking water easily accessible in disaster-stricken areas. These study illustrate just how ingenious filtering technologies are transforming water access and safety, highlighting the vital role of start-ups in dealing with global water obstacles and improving public health and wellness outcomes worldwide.
